Table of Contents
Data warehousing plays a crucial role in the field of business intelligence (BI) by providing a centralized platform for storing and managing large volumes of data. This enables organizations to analyze historical and real-time data effectively, supporting informed decision-making processes.
What Is Data Warehousing?
A data warehouse is a specialized database designed to aggregate data from multiple sources. Unlike transactional databases, data warehouses are optimized for query and analysis rather than day-to-day operations. They store structured data in a format that facilitates complex queries and reporting.
How Data Warehousing Supports Business Intelligence
Data warehousing supports BI in several key ways:
- Data Integration: Combines data from various sources such as CRM, ERP, and external feeds, providing a unified view.
- Historical Data Storage: Maintains historical records, enabling trend analysis over time.
- Improved Query Performance: Optimizes data retrieval for complex queries, dashboards, and reports.
- Data Quality and Consistency: Ensures data is clean, consistent, and reliable for analysis.
Key Components of a Data Warehouse System
A typical data warehouse system includes several components:
- ETL Processes: Extract, Transform, Load processes that prepare data for storage.
- Data Storage: The central repository where processed data is stored.
- Data Marts: Subsets of data tailored for specific business functions or departments.
- Analytics Tools: Software applications that analyze data and generate reports.
Benefits of Using Data Warehousing for BI
Implementing a data warehouse offers several benefits:
- Enhanced Decision-Making: Provides accurate and timely data insights.
- Operational Efficiency: Streamlines data management and reduces redundancies.
- Competitive Advantage: Enables faster response to market changes through data-driven strategies.
- Scalability: Supports growing data volumes and expanding analytical needs.
Conclusion
Data warehousing is a foundational element of modern business intelligence. By centralizing and organizing data, it empowers organizations to perform advanced analytics, improve decision-making, and maintain a competitive edge in their industry. As data continues to grow in importance, the role of data warehouses will only become more vital in supporting strategic initiatives.